Abraham Lincoln Quotations on "Slavery"
- The Autocrat of all the Russias will resign his crown, and proclaim his subjects free republicans sooner than will our American masters voluntarily give up their slaves. - Letter to George Robertson
- You know I dislike slavery; and you fully admit the abstract wrong of it. - Letter to Joshua Speed
- The slave-breeders and slave-traders, are a small, odious and detested class, among you; and yet in politics, they dictate the course of all of you, and are as completely your masters, as you are the master of your own negroes. - Letter to Joshua Speed
- I believe this Government cannot endure, permanently half slave and half free. I do not expect the Union to be dissolved -- I do not expect the house to fall -- but I do expect it will cease to be divided. - House Divided Speech
- I have always hated slavery, I think as much as any Abolitionist. - Speech at Chicago
- Now I confess myself as belonging to that class in the country who contemplate slavery as a moral, social and political evil... - Debate at Galesburg, Illinois
